Your responsibilities will include:

- Developing and delivering a BI Platform based on the Microsoft Data Platform.

- Working on a variety of projects with a variety of clients across a variety of sectors such as financial services, retail, and the public sector.

- Staying up to date with the latest concepts in Data Science, Machine Learning, and other Microsoft Azure Data Platform related services.

- Strive towards attaining Microsoft certifications.

- Work on client-site or in-house development teams to participate in typical project lifecycle activities.

Required skills:

- Experience with Azure Data Factory

- Experience with Azure Data Lake Store and Azure Data Lake Analytics with uSQL

- Power BI experience

- Proficient with Azure SQL Database

- Experienced across traditional MS BI Stack - SSIS, SSAS, and SSRS

- Understanding of Data Warehousing concepts and methods

- Good written and verbal communication skills

This role will require you to travel to client sites anywhere in the UK approximately 3 days per week.
